Inclusion Warning: If your Herkimer has a "moving bubble" (enhydro), never freeze it or heat it, as the expanding liquid can cause the crystal to explode.

Herkimer diamonds are a unique variety of double-terminated quartz that occur exclusively in Herkimer County and the Mohawk River Valley of New York. In contrast to most quartz, which typically forms a single termination while attached to host rock, Herkimer diamonds crystallize freely within pockets of soft hydrocarbon. This growth environment enables the development of natural terminations at both ends. These crystals are valued for their exceptional clarity, often appearing water-clear due to their gradual formation in a stable geological setting.

Tanzanite is considered geologically rare, with estimates suggesting it is approximately 1,000 times rarer than diamond. In contrast to diamonds, which are distributed globally, tanzanite is found exclusively in a narrow region of the Mererani Hills in northern Tanzania near Mount Kilimanjaro.

The vivid blue-violet color of tanzanite results from a rare combination of heat, pressure, and vanadium during the tectonic processes that formed the Great Rift Valley. Due to the limited size of this deposit, tanzanite is regarded as a generational gemstone. Current estimates indicate that the supply may be exhausted within 20 to 30 years, and extraction already necessitates mining at depths exceeding 300 meters.
